Songfacts®:

  • This international disco hit was composed by former B.T. Express member Kashif Saleem, who would later become an in demand R&B producer/writer in his own right.
  • Other artists who have recorded this song include Barry Biggs, Kool & the Gang and Alison Limerick (who had a 1994 #36 hit in the UK with her version).
  • Rapper Rick Ross sampled this on his 2009 track "All I Really Want."
